The Host ( 괴물) (2006) - Sea Alien Dinosaur Monster?

Writer's picture: Sara MohanSara Mohan

I've been on a hard Korean thriller kick lately. I had heard of The Host years ago but never watched it. It's actually quite highly rated on most platforms so I figured it would be definitely worth while. Here's the thing. It MIGHT be. I can get quickly turned off by a movie. I'm judgemental and of course my opinion is just my opinion. So this is a Bong Joon-Ho movie. After I saw Parasite I swear it was one of the best movies I've ever seen. You couldn't convince me this is the same creator. I mean unless I truly grazed over this movie. There is absolutely no character development. He tried to sort of build some family orientated story, but it was really confusing from the get go. Within about 20 minutes the action already starts, so you don't have time to get to know the characters and their motives and what not. We begin with some morticians stupidly pouring Formaldehyde down the drains that go into the local river. No real reason. One of the morticians just was an asshole and was particular about dust on the bottles so made the other guy pour them all down the drain. Of course, it goes into the river. And as easily predicted, it starts to mutate the wildlife in the river. Great premise really. But it doesn't take 15 minutes before out of no where a giant monster appears in the water. Cool. Thrilling, yes. All of a sudden this mutated sea creature is running on land like a dinosaur. Firstly the CGI is absolutely TERRIBLE. JUST BRUTAL. Some of the worst I've seen. But beyond this, the creature barely resembles something that would come out of the river. It doesn't have fins, it can run on land, it has like six mouths. It just doesn't make sense. I mean yeah it's alien like and would be scary if we weren't necessarily waiting for it to be like a water creature. It just doesn't line up. So it starts running around, eating people left right and center, and it can breathe on land just fine. So the idea of the leaked formaldehyde causing a fish from the river to mutate into something huge and terrifying really made no sense. It's more of an alien than anything. Followed by lots of screaming, lots of running, lots of shooting towards it (and it is seemingly impossible to defeat of course right.) Doesn't even need water to breathe. But also it can swim perfectly. I don't know. They lost me as soon as the creature came out of the water. Just stupid. Poorly executed and it looks even stupider. But it's highly rated? Did I miss something? Let me know... I'd skip this one. Watch Parasite though!
